WhatsApp is making some minor changes to its privacy settings that will make its easier for you to disable privacy settings for specific contacts. This was announced by WABetaInfo, the main independent portal where you can discover news and real-time updates about WhatsApp, on Twitter.

The update will be on WhatsApp beta for Android and iOS.

Currently, the Facebook-owned messaging app has three privacy settings (last seen, profile picture, about) with three options (everyone, my contacts, nobody) to manage these settings. This means that, if you didn’t want a specific contact could see your last seen, you had to set the privacy setting of your last seen to “nobody”.

The new update WhatsApp is working on will introduce another option called ‘my contacts except…’, so you can finally enable your last seen back, and you can disable it for specific contacts.

This screenshot is taken from WhatsApp for iOS, but WhatsApp will introduce it on WhatsApp for Android too.You can see “My contacts except” for last seen in this screenshot, but it will be usable for other privacy settings as well, such as ‘profile picture’ and ‘about’.

Pakistan to launch 5G internet network in 2023.

Lahore (NUT-TECHNOLOGIES)

Pakistan is planning to roll out the most advanced 5G internet in 2023 which will accelerate the download speed 10 times to one gigabit per second (Gbps) and widen economic activities in the country.

In a recent presentation on the sector’s performance to Prime Minister Imran Khan, the ministry has highlighted that for meeting the future requirements of digitisation across the country and the launch of future technological needs such as 5G, projects have been launched for “deep fiberisation’ by the Universal Service Fund (USF) to expand the telecom services and internet even in remote and backward areas of the country.

During the period 2018-22 more than 10,000 km optical fibre cable will be laid across the country providing high speed internet to 1,175 towns and the union councils. The ministry has said that USF projects have covered over 1,800km of unse­rved road network including highways and motorways in Balochistan. While commenting over the importance of the deep fiberisation project, Minister for IT and Telecom Syed Amin ul Haq said that the government was banking heavily on increasing exports of IT services up to $5bn by the end of 2022-23.

“We will ensure affordable and high speed internet to people in small towns and I am sure even girls from KP and GB region will excel as freelancers, while working from their local areas,” the minister said.

The export of IT services grew 47pc to $2.1bn in 2020-21. The report has highlighted that the USF has played an extensive role in telecom infrastructure development for future digital growth by contracting out 43 projects amounting to Rs29bn in unserved and underserved areas. These included over 65 districts in Southern Balochistan, former FATA and interior Sindh, catering to a population of over 25 million.

The ministry maintains that the upcoming spectrum auction for AJ&K and GB for next generation mobile services, will help improve the telecom and broadband services in these areas. The report highlighted that as connectivity was being expanded to secondary and tertiary towns and remote areas, the Pakistan Software Export Board (PSEB) has initiated projects in these cities and towns to develop IT growth hub there.

While eight software technology parks have already been established, the PSEB will establish 32 more in secondary and tertiary cities under public- private partnership mode, that will help development of software development industry and creating white collar jobs for inclusive growth. It has been highlighted that 40 IT companies have been listed at the Pakistan Stock Exchange.

The ministry has said that to meet the challenges and requirements related to the growth of IT and telecom, several policy initiatives have been taken including the approval of the first ever Cyber Security Policy for Pakistan.

Besides the draft of Data Protection Bill, NITB Act, Social Media Rules, PECI Rules, APT Rules, Personal Data Protection Bill, Digital Pakistan Policy 2021, Pakistan Cloud First Policy 2021, Freelance Facilitation Policy, Startup Policy, Artificial Intelligence Policy and Block chain & Digital Ledger Policies have been finalised.

The other major achievement highlighted in the report was that the National Telecom Corporation (NTC) has been turned into a profitable entity and starting with Rs52m in 2018-19, the NTC made a profit of Rs504m the following year and in 2020-21 its profit was Rs423m. The NTC was also providing services to more than 450 official websites to protect them from cyber attacks and hacking.

The other key entities under the IT ministry are Ignite National Technology Fund, which is a torch bearer for technology innovation and entrepreneurship in Pakistan, and the National IT Board that is responsible to execute e-governance programmes for the federal government to achieve the target of paperless working in government offices.

PTA notifies amendments to Information Memorandum for new spectrum auction.

Lahore (NUT-Technologies)

The Pakistan Telecommunication Authority (PTA) has notified amendments to Information Memorandum (IM) for spectrum auction for Next Generation Mobile Services (NGMS), while granting a grace period of six months in achieving the throughput Key Performance Indicator (KPI) of 4Mbps.

Sources revealed that the benchmark for technologies standardized for 4G/LTE was an average download data rate of 2Mbps, which would be increased to 4Mbps in two years from the effective date, with equal yearly increase. For upload throughput will be at least 25 percent of download throughput.

However, according to the amendment, a grace period of six months in achieving the throughput KPI of 4Mbps will be granted from 2nd year of effective date for testing; and subsequent improvement by licensee as directed by the authority.

The amended in the IM further noted that if the licensee disputes any outstanding amounts due under this license as decided by the authority, the licensee shall either deposit 50 percent of the disputed amount in an escrow account opened by the authority and on terms specified by the authority or furnish unconditional and continuing bank guarantee, to the satisfaction of the authority, in favour of the authority equal to 50 percent of the disputed amount.

Upon resolution of dispute, the amount deposited in escrow account shall accordingly be paid to the authority or refunded to the licensee along with bank profit accrued thereon during the period amount deposited in escrow account. In case of bank guarantee, the same shall accordingly be encashed or returned to the Licensee. Late Payment Additional Fee (LPAF) shall not apply to the extent of amount deposited in escrow account, however, in case of submission of Bank Guarantee LPAF shall continue to apply on total outstanding dues from due date till date of payment.

Fly Jinnah: Pakistan’s new low-cost airline

Lahore (NUT-DESK)

Pakistan’s Lackson Group, in collaboration with UAE’s Air Arabia, has decided to introduce a new budget-friendly airline in the country. Fly Jinnah will run on both international and domestic routes.

According to Pakistan Civil Aviation Authority Director-General Khaqan Mirza, the airline was granted the Regular Public Transport license two months back. “Fly Jinnah has to make all operational arrangements and ensure provision of aircrafts within two years.”

The new airline would help Pakistan’s travel and tourism sector and contribute to the country’s economic growth and job creation, a statement issued by Air Arabia stated.

Initially, the carrier will run domestic flights. Its head office will be located in Karachi. The airline has promised to provide the best service to passengers at low prices. On Friday, Prime Minister Imran Khan welcomed Air Arabia to Pakistan and wished them success.

“My government is committed to attracting investment in Pakistan’s burgeoning travel and tourism sector which offers immense opportunities,” he tweeted.

Air Arabia operates from Sharjah and Ras Al Khaimah in the United Arab Emirates. It has similar joint ventures in Abu Dhabi, Egypt, Morocco, and Armenia.
